For Linux >= 6.8:
Since 2023, Linux has introduced a change to the IP_LOCAL_PORT_RANGE
socket option that eliminates the need for the random window
shifting (implemented as a fallback in the next commit).
By setting IP_LOCAL_PORT_RANGE option, we tell the kernel to use better
approach to the source port selection.
For Linux << 6.8:
This implement selecting port by random shifting range leveraging the
IP_LOCAL_PORT_RANGE socket option. The network manager is initialized
with the ephemeral port range (on startup and on reconfig) and then for
every outgoing TCP connection, we define a custom port range (1000
ports) and then randomly shift the custom range within the system range.
This helps the kernel to reduce the search space to the custom window
between <random_offset, random_offset + 1000>.
Reference:
https://blog.cloudflare.com/linux-transport-protocol-port-selection-performance/#kernel
Since 2015, Linux has introduced a new socket option to overcome TCP
limitations: When an application needs to force a source IP on an active
TCP socket it has to use bind(IP, port=x). As most applications do not
want to deal with already used ports, x is often set to 0, meaning the
kernel is in charge to find an available port. But kernel does not know
yet if this socket is going to be a listener or be connected. This
IP_BIND_ADDRESS_NO_PORT socket option ask the kernel to ignore the 0
port provided by application in bind(IP, port=0) and only remember the
given IP address. The port will be automatically chosen at connect()
time, in a way that allows sharing a source port as long as the 4-tuples
are unique.
Enable IP_BIND_ADDRESS_NO_PORT on the outgoing TCP sockets to overcome
this TCP limitation.

An attacker controlling a malicious DNS server returns a DNAME record,
and the we stores a pointer to resp->foundname, frees the response
structure, then uses the dangling pointer in dns_name_fullcompare()
possibly causing invalid match. Only the `delv`is affected. This has
been fixed.

named was asserting when the notify source address was not available
and TSIG was being used. Check this scenario by adding a nameserver
to the zone which is configured to uses a non-existent source address
and a blackholed destination address and a TSIG using a server clause
for that destination address.
Prevent retrying the notify over TCP in case the source address is not
available or the source vs the destination address family mismatch or
when the destination address has been blackholed. Properly log the
hard notify failures.
When dns_request_create() fails in notify_send_toaddr() the TSIG key was
not cleared when retrying over TCP causing assertion failure. Set the
TSIG key to NULL in the dns_message to prevent the assertion failure.
